I am having difficulty in finding out how to edit the tag update rate for a display in Vantage Point. Currently the display seems to update approx every 10 seconds. Is it possible to get a faster response on the displays?

Tags are currently straight from PLC (via FactoryTalk - localhost - LiveData)

Assuming you build a dashboard for this -

You set the 'update' rate of the xml data under Data->Connections under the Usage, Refresh options, You'll have to then republish the dashboard.
